智能语音机器人自然语言处理核心原理

智能语音机器人自然语言处理核心原理

随着科技的飞速发展,人工智能技术已经渗透到我们生活的方方面面。其中,智能语音机器人凭借其高效、便捷、智能的特点,成为了人工智能领域的一大亮点。而自然语言处理(NLP)作为智能语音机器人的核心技术,更是备受关注。本文将深入探讨智能语音机器人自然语言处理的核心原理,带您领略这一领域的魅力。

一、智能语音机器人概述

智能语音机器人是一种能够通过语音识别、自然语言处理、语音合成等技术实现人机交互的智能设备。它能够理解人类语言,回答问题,执行指令,为用户提供便捷的服务。智能语音机器人广泛应用于客服、教育、医疗、金融等多个领域,极大地提高了工作效率,降低了人力成本。

二、自然语言处理概述

自然语言处理(NLP)是人工智能领域的一个重要分支,旨在研究如何让计算机理解和处理人类语言。NLP的核心任务包括:文本预处理、词性标注、句法分析、语义理解、情感分析等。通过这些任务,计算机能够理解人类语言,实现人机交互。

三、智能语音机器人自然语言处理核心原理

  1. 语音识别

语音识别是智能语音机器人自然语言处理的第一步,它将用户的语音信号转换为计算机可以理解的文本。语音识别技术主要包括以下三个方面:

(1)声学模型:声学模型用于将语音信号转换为声谱图,描述了语音信号的声学特性。

(2)语言模型:语言模型用于预测用户说出的下一个词或短语,描述了语言的统计特性。

(3)解码器:解码器根据声学模型和语言模型,将声谱图转换为文本。


  1. 文本预处理

文本预处理是自然语言处理的基础,主要包括以下任务:

(1)分词:将文本分割成有意义的词语。

(2)词性标注:为每个词语标注其词性,如名词、动词、形容词等。

(3)命名实体识别:识别文本中的命名实体,如人名、地名、机构名等。


  1. 句法分析

句法分析是理解句子结构的过程,主要包括以下任务:

(1)句法树构建:根据句法规则,将句子分解成句法树。

(2)依存句法分析:分析句子中词语之间的依存关系。


  1. 语义理解

语义理解是智能语音机器人自然语言处理的核心,主要包括以下任务:

(1)语义角色标注:为句子中的词语标注其在句子中的语义角色,如主语、谓语、宾语等。

(2)事件抽取:从句子中抽取事件,描述事件发生的时间、地点、人物、原因等。

(3)语义消歧:解决词语的多义性问题,确定词语在句子中的具体含义。


  1. 情感分析

情感分析是判断文本情感倾向的过程,主要包括以下任务:

(1)情感分类:将文本分为正面、负面、中性等情感类别。

(2)情感强度分析:分析文本中情感表达的程度。

四、总结

智能语音机器人自然语言处理技术是人工智能领域的一个重要分支,其核心原理包括语音识别、文本预处理、句法分析、语义理解和情感分析等。随着技术的不断发展,智能语音机器人将在更多领域发挥重要作用,为人们的生活带来更多便利。

猜你喜欢:deepseek聊天